Evyve Aims to Become UK’s Leading Fast Charging Company by 2030 with 10,000 Charge Points Deal

Evyve, a British firm owned by property regeneration company Peel L&P, aims to become the UK’s leading fast charging company by 2030. This goal comes after the company secured a deal for up to 10,000 charge points, with a supply agreement for Tritium to serve as its preferred technology partner.

The initial order includes 350 of Tritium’s fast chargers as part of a £25 million investment over the next two years. The charging stations will be located at Peel-owned retail parks, Greene King pubs, and hotels.

Evyve has so far installed 60 Tritium chargers, which include 75kW and 150kW units. Company boss James Moat said the firm was “focused on providing a seamless and reliable customer experience”, adding the Tritium deal would provide the firm “with the foundations to support the UK’s transition to electric vehicles today and 20 years from now”.

Tritium has recently secured its second major deal in a short period of time. The company recently signed its largest agreement to date, providing BP with fast chargers for use in the UK, Europe, the US, and Australia.
